If the  clients identities and mac address are stored in the same ACS server.

In WLC,could a wlan be configured layer2 security with both 802.1x and mac-filtering?

I am assuming  you are asking if you configure a x  mac of wlan client in MAC filer and the same as user naem in 802.1x ACS database as user name , could you configure it ? what is the effect?

If my understading of your queston is  correct the answer is

Any wlan client will not be allowed to  associate to the network  unless a match is  seen in mac filter in wlc.

But once that is done  it will not able to access  network resources  unless   802.1x authentication is  completed by ACS  against the wlan clients user name which is again a mac  address of client.

i dont see a value for doing this. except that you will block  unnecessary authentication request getting to ACS  by filtering it in the 1st instance.

another scenario is  if you are using mac filtering also on ACS , it should be preceeded by mac filtering and then ACS authentication , as above as far as  ssequence goes hence the same logic applies here.
